Enum smbioslib::SystemBootStatus
source · pub enum SystemBootStatus {
NoErrors,
NoBootableMedia,
NormalOSFailedToLoad,
FirmwareDetectedFailure,
OSDetectedFailure,
UserRequestedBoot,
SystemSecurityViolation,
PreviouslyRequestedImage,
SystemWatchdogTimerExpired,
None,
}
Expand description
Variants§
NoErrors
No errors detected
NoBootableMedia
No bootable media
NormalOSFailedToLoad
“normal” operating system failed to load
FirmwareDetectedFailure
Firmware-detected hardware failure, including “unknown” failure types
OSDetectedFailure
Operating system-detected hardware failure For ACPI operating systems, the system firmware might set this reason code when the OS reports a boot failure through interfaces defined in the Simple Boot Flag Specification.
UserRequestedBoot
User-requested boot, usually through a keystroke
SystemSecurityViolation
System security violation
PreviouslyRequestedImage
Previously-requested image This reason code allows coordination between OS-present software and the OS-absent environment. For example, an OS-present application might enable (through a platform-specific interface) the system to boot to the PXE and request a specific boot-image.
SystemWatchdogTimerExpired
System watchdog timer expired, causing the system to reboot
None
A value unknown to this standard, check the raw value
